Church & Dwight (CHD) Non-Current Debt (2016 - 2025)

Church & Dwight (CHD) has 17 years of Non-Current Debt data on record, last reported at $2.2 billion in Q4 2025.

  • For Q4 2025, Non-Current Debt changed 0.02% year-over-year to $2.2 billion; the TTM value through Dec 2025 reached $2.2 billion, changed 0.02%, while the annual FY2025 figure was $2.2 billion, 0.02% changed from the prior year.
  • Non-Current Debt reached $2.2 billion in Q4 2025 per CHD's latest filing, roughly flat from $2.2 billion in the prior quarter.
  • Across five years, Non-Current Debt topped out at $2.6 billion in Q4 2022 and bottomed at $1.2 billion in Q3 2021.
  • Average Non-Current Debt over 5 years is $2.1 billion, with a median of $2.2 billion recorded in 2023.
  • Peak YoY movement for Non-Current Debt: crashed 32.95% in 2021, then skyrocketed 73.23% in 2022.
  • A 5-year view of Non-Current Debt shows it stood at $2.2 billion in 2021, then increased by 18.04% to $2.6 billion in 2022, then decreased by 15.28% to $2.2 billion in 2023, then rose by 0.11% to $2.2 billion in 2024, then grew by 0.02% to $2.2 billion in 2025.
